I will say that lest gen ended early for all players, but it had to. sony was smothering the competition and we had lost one classic console maker, the second place console maker signed a contract to get part early that pretty much guaranteed they would never make money on the unit, and nintendo was having such a bad time that even at 99 dollars and with good games they could not get people to buy their console.

this generation should be the longest generation in terms of no new mainstream consoles coming out. we should see this generation drag on until at earliest 2012. this will allow the lengthened development cycles to catch up and produce those 2 and 3rd generation games that we acclaim were so great. on top of that it would allow the base for each console to grow to truly allow for profitable experimentation on one platform. it will end as the healthiest generation with each console maker and game producer making more money then it would have if one console had dominated and allow for more ideas to be brought to the forefront.

however all of the above only applies if they do hold off until 2012 bare minimum to launch a completely new console from one of the major players 2014 would be better, cause remember money is in the games not the console.
